Elasticsearch如何控制全文检索结果的精准度

搜索结果精准控制的第一步:灵活使用and关键字,如果你是希望所有的搜索关键字都要匹配的,那么就用and,可以实现单纯match query无法实现的效果。

GET /forum/article/_search
{
"query": {
"match": {
"title": {
"query": "java elasticsearch",
"operator": "and"
}
}
}
}

控制搜索结果的精准度的第二步:指定一些关键字中,必须至少匹配其中的多少个关键字,才能作为结果返回。
GET /forum/article/_search
{
"query": {
"match": {
"title": {
"query": "java elasticsearch s

Elasticsearch如何控制全文检索结果的精准度最先出现在Python成神之路

版权声明:
作者:Alex
链接:https://www.techfm.club/p/13469.html
来源:TechFM
文章版权归作者所有,未经允许请勿转载。

THE END
分享
二维码
< <上一篇
下一篇>>